Top 10 Key Differences Between Web3 Security And Web2 That Sets Them Worlds Apart
Web3 security refers to the set of measures and practices implemented to safeguard the decentralized web, often referred to as Web3 security. Web3 security represents the next evolution of the internet, characterized by decentralized protocols, blockchain technology, and increased user control over data and digital assets. Security in the context of Web3 security involves protecting the decentralized applications (dApps), smart contracts, and the underlying blockchain networks.
Key aspects of Web3 security include:
- Smart Contract Security: Smart contracts, which execute self-executing code on the blockchain, are crucial components of many Web3 applications. Ensuring the security of these contracts is paramount to prevent vulnerabilities and potential exploits.
- Decentralized Identity: With users having more control over their digital identity in Web3, securing this identity becomes crucial. Decentralized identity solutions aim to give users ownership and control over their personal information while ensuring privacy and security.
- Blockchain Security: The underlying blockchain technology is fundamental to Web3. Security measures involve consensus algorithms, cryptographic techniques, and governance mechanisms to prevent attacks, ensure data integrity, and maintain the overall robustness of the network.
- Interoperability and Standards: As Web3 is a diverse ecosystem with various blockchains and protocols, ensuring interoperability and adhering to security standards become essential. This helps in creating a cohesive and secure environment for different decentralized applications to interact seamlessly.
- User Data Privacy: Web3 promotes the idea of users having control over their data. Security measures should be in place to protect user data from unauthorized access, ensuring privacy and consent in data sharing.
- Network Resilience: Distributed networks are less vulnerable to single points of failure, but ensuring the resilience of the network against various attacks, including 51% attacks and other consensus-related threats, is crucial for Web3 security.
- Governance Security: Web3 often involves decentralized governance models where decisions are made collectively by the community. Ensuring the security of these governance mechanisms helps prevent attacks on the decision-making process.
Security in Web3 is an ongoing effort, and the community continually explores innovative solutions to address emerging threats. Auditing smart contracts, implementing secure coding practices, and fostering collaboration within the community are essential components of a robust Web3 security framework.
The transition from Web2 to Web3 involves significant shifts in technology and security paradigms.
Here are the top 10 key differences in security between Web2 and Web3 security:
1. Decentralization of Data
Web2:
- Centralized data storage in servers controlled by a single entity.
Web3:
- Decentralized data storage on blockchain networks, reducing the risk of single points of failure or data breaches.
2. Authentication and Identity Management
Web2:
- Relies heavily on centralized username/password systems and third-party authentication providers.
Web3:
- Utilizes decentralized identity protocols and blockchain-based authentication methods, enhancing security and privacy.
3. Smart Contracts Security
Web2:
- Traditional contracts are prone to manipulation and disputes.
Web3:
- Smart contracts on blockchain networks are immutable and execute automatically, reducing the risk of fraud and ensuring transparent and secure agreements.
4. Cryptography for Security
Web2:
- Limited use of cryptography for securing data and communications.
Web3:
- Extensive use of cryptographic techniques for securing transactions, identities, and data, providing a higher level of security.
5. Consensus Mechanisms
Web2:
- Typically relies on centralized decision-making and trust in a single authority.
Web3:
- Implements decentralized consensus mechanisms like Proof of Work (PoW) or Proof of Stake (PoS), ensuring network security through distributed validation.
6. Privacy
Web2:
- Often involves centralized platforms collecting and monetizing user data.
Web3:
- Prioritizes user privacy with cryptographic techniques and decentralized data control, reducing the risk of unauthorized data access.
7. User Ownership of Data
Web2:
- Users have limited control over their data on centralized platforms.
Web3:
- Users own and control their data, deciding what information to share and with whom, enhancing privacy and security.
8. Permissionless Innovation
Web2:
- Innovation is subject to centralized control and approval.
Web3:
- Permissionless innovation allows developers to create decentralized applications without requiring approval, fostering a more open and inclusive environment.
9. Immutable Record Keeping
Web2:
- Centralized databases may be subject to alterations or deletions.
Web3:
- Blockchain’s immutability ensures that once data is recorded, it cannot be altered or deleted, providing a tamper-resistant record.
10. Attack Surfaces and Vulnerabilities
Web2:
- Centralized servers and points of control create attractive targets for cyber attacks.
Web3:
- Decentralized networks distribute attack surfaces, making it harder for malicious actors to compromise the entire system.
Adopting Web3 security principles brings about a paradigm shift by emphasizing decentralization, cryptographic techniques, and user-centric control. These differences reflect the evolution toward a more secure and resilient digital landscape.
Also, read- NFT-based DAOs: How NFTs are Changing the Game in Web 3.0
Conclusion
The disparities between Web2 and Web3 security underscore the transformative shift in the digital landscape. The fundamental distinctions, from the decentralized nature of Web3 to the ownership models enabled by blockchain, set these two generations apart in terms of security paradigms. Web3’s emphasis on decentralization, cryptographic integrity, and user empowerment not only redefines the security architecture but also heralds a new era where individuals have unprecedented control over their digital interactions. As we navigate the complexities of an ever-evolving digital ecosystem, understanding these key differences is paramount. Web3 not only sets itself worlds apart from its predecessor but also lays the groundwork for a more secure, transparent, and user-centric internet future.